What exactly is an SIF

A Specialized Investment Fund is a SEBI-regulated category introduced in 2025, run by the same asset management companies that run mutual funds. Think of it as a mutual fund with wider permissions: strategies can be more focused, more tactical, and can even take long-short positions that regular funds cannot.

The entry point is a minimum of ₹10 lakh per AMC's SIF platform. That floor exists for a reason: these strategies carry more strategy risk than a diversified mutual fund, and SEBI wants them in experienced hands.

You still get pooled, unitised investing, professional management and SEBI oversight. What changes is the freedom given to the fund manager, and the responsibility on you to understand what you own.

Straight talk

Who should consider one

Yes

A good fit if

Your core portfolio is already built, you understand drawdowns, and ₹10 lakh is a satellite position, not your savings.

No

Not yet if

This would be your first market investment, or the minimum would strain your liquidity. Build the base first; the SIF can wait.
